Of course, how rude of me. My thralls will show you the way.

One of the skeletons steps out of the horde, and starts walking deep into the catacombs. You're starting to get a bit edgy, but you sigh with relief as the skeleton finally stops at a door and knocks. The skeleton's hand falls off, and it sheepishly picks it up as the door opens. A man clad in white robes sits on a wooden chair. The huge room that he calls home is filled with luminescent fungi and the like, which are being harvested by a number of mummified corpses. The man himself is a bit shorter than average, with surprisingly tan skin considering that he lives away from sunlight.

"Welcome to my humble abode!" exclaims the man, ushering you and Lance into a pair of creaky wooden chairs. He offers you some tea, but you politely decline when you see that it's neon green.

"You asked about the corpses strewn about the temple veranda earlier, yes? It was quite sad to behold, indeed. A horde of savage brutes came in, kidnapping and murdering with glee. I, of course, sent my undead companions to protect them, but the already scared people were only more terrified when a horde of skeletons poured out of the catacombs. I drove off the savages in the end, but it was already too late for anyone who hadn't fled. Except one person, that is."

The necromancer calls something inaudible to the back of the cavern. A young boy emerges from a nearby tunnel, two skeletons trailing him. You instantly recognize him as Roland, a child who lived in your old patrol zone.

"Officer Smiles!" shouts the boy, running over to you.

You always liked the child. Your first day on patrol, most passersby ignored you, and even spurned you. One man even tried ordering you around like a servant (of course, you showed him that you were no servant). Most officers of your rank were ex-criminals, and were often sent for "redisposing" if the neighbourhood didn't like them. Little Roland, however, walked right up to you and said hi. You grunted gruffly in reply, and waved the child away. He stayed, however, and that's when you first started liking him. Soon, you realized that he was just like you when you were younger - brash, headstrong, but a born leader if you ever saw one. You wanted him to succeed, and not make the same mistakes you made as a child. When his parents died in a tragic construction accident, you offered to take him in, but police weren't allowed to have children due to the high risk asset of their job, and the adoption loophole was "remedied" over twenty years ago. Roland moved away, and that was the last you saw of him.

"Roland, it's been quite a while!" you look at him, and memories of a past life hit you harder than a hammer.

Melecrus chuckles, watching your reunion.

"It seems that you two know each other! Anyways, as I was saying, young Roland was among those at the temple massacre, and he slipped into the catacombs. He promptly found me, and without hesitation asked if I could teach him to be a necromancer. He's quite talented as it is, and he's only been learning for what, two months?"

Roland beams at the praise.

"Yeah, Officer Smiles," he says. "I'm learning magic! How cool is that!"

You personally have nothing against necromancy - after all, it's not like the corpses mind it. You've seen enough war to know that once someone's in the ground, they aren't going elsewhere.

"I've gotta admit, kid, that's quite the feat."
